Snoring to South Africa
Charlie and I arrived in Frankfurt in good order. Singapore's angled lie-flat sleep seat was easier for sleeping, so we got plenty of shut eye. We'd booked a day room at the Sheraton. It was an excellent idea. Snoozed for a few hours, used the health club and managed to squeeze in 22 minutes (gratis!) of internet time. The whole system went down. Rose summoned her best German to explain the problem: KAPUT!
That said, if you have a long layover and/or the lounges are not up to snuff, hanging out at the Sheraton's lobby coffee areas is a really good alternative. No dayroom cost and a far more pleasant environment than the airport lounges. The African Queen was departing at 8:30 pm from gate B42 bound for Joburg. We ambled over to check our new ship out. Holy moley, that's one big honking bird. Once we lifted off, it was quickly apparent we were in the snoring section. Honestly - haven't had that many professional snorers, EVER, on a flight. The guy next to us settled his duvet so he looked like a corpse strapped to a guerney. Yowser! I pulled out the Grant Heathman trusty earplugs. After all, if they worked for a Formula One race, surely the snoring would be a trifling matter. NO such luck. So .. I watched 'Sex in the City (again)', 'LA Confidential', a segment of a Nelson Mandela documentary and finished up with 'Goodbye to Bafana', a South African film. We landed about 20 minutes early. Our pilot helpfully reminded us that we shouldn't despair if one of our other South African flights is late, because after all we'd just had an early landing complete with an open gate so we could get off. Oh yea .. we are back in South Africa.
We debarked, still wearing the same clothes since Monday afternoon, and made our way to the domestic terminal. We were successful in swapping onto an earlier flight, tanks to our porter. We got to Cape Town on time, and our driver had gotten word to pick us up early.
The Radisson is a little further down from the waterfront than the Cape Grace's central location. Lovely entry lobby and a great restaurant to eat outdoors. Weather is very clear but clouds will build this afternoon and evening. It's cool here.
Room is supposed to be ready about now, so I will gratefully peel out of this outfit, catch a few hours of sleep and be ready to ROAR at the Baia dinner this evening. Charlie's shopping.
